Kia Ora and welcome to Manchester Kindergarten, a welcoming and inclusive kindergarten working in partnership with parents and the wider community to inspire young minds.
Our friendly and experienced teaching team is passionate about supporting all children to become confident and competent lifelong learners. Our proximity to Manchester Street School and the church next door helps us form links with the wider community to enrich and extend children's learning.
We provide a wealth of resources and a stimulating environment to children's natural curiosity and allow active engagement with planned or spontaneous learning in groups or as individuals. Together we use digital microscopes, the internet and other tools to explore, investigate and discover. Our sustainability focus fosters an appreciation for the natural world and an understanding of our responsibility to care for the environment.
Diversity is a characteristic of our learning community and we strive to facilitate all children's learning needs. We are continually updating resources and undergoing professional development to ensure your child receives the best educational experiences whilst playing and having fun.
